A relationship acronym: APTPB - Apartment Peanut Butter

 I used this, perhaps not consistently enough, as a relating framework when things get rough.


1. "All of me, All of you". We show up with complete selves. We don't hide. (Ok to pause to find good timing, but not okay to hide)


2. "Put yourself first." I often translate this to "neither of us owes each other to the extent to put ourselves second." Each of us owns our self, self-care.


3. "Team". When things get confrontational, remember that you want to be on the same team.


4. "Practice". Embrace mistakes and struggles as practice, to do good relating processes.


5. "Bullets". Use the right bullets for your issue. Logical problems can be approached with logical bullets. Emotional problems with emotional problems.  If you try to use logical bullets for an emotional problem, don't be surprised if it is ineffective or makes it worse! And vice-versa.


Shorthand is Apartment Peanut Butter, or APT PB.
